    And of course, it was awesome.

    I took my 1988 300zx turbo, and just went up with the local Z club. I thought I was underprepared with allseasons and stock brakes, but I was thankfully wrong. I do have a 3in cat back/test pipe, fmic, MBC running 9-12psi, tokico front, koni rear shocks, eibach front and some black rear lowering springs. Plus starion wheels, and some other little stuff. Mostly a stock Z31T though.

    We met at a rest stop at 6:30 in the morning, and took off around 7 and cruised up to the track. There was 2 350z's (one nismo edition), 2 300zxTT's (both pretty well modded), me in my 300zxT, and 2 240'zs. One was my friend gordon with a rb26dett and wantanabe's and coils, and another with a l28et with a t3/t4 making about 320whp. It was a fun trip up.

    So we get there, and all the first timers to nelson ledges get put in a mini school and get some pointers and then we do our parade laps. after 2, its open track. And by my 4th lap I was breaking into the triple digits. FUN! Ive never been to a grip event other then an autocross, so it was a new level of speed. And the grip and g forces my car generated for being on all seasons was ridiculous.

    http://a5.sphotos.ak.fbcdn.net/hphotos-ak-ash4/215095_10150254932398549_507368548_...

    I had trouble with my turbo intake falling off, but thats all previous owner BS so I'm not too worried about it. I do have some VW radiator in it, so I was running a solid 200-210 deg most of the time on track, and when I was chasing and trying to pass a RSX for about 6-8minuets, It got up to about 240deg, but then I backed off and slowed down. I did pass an ITA civic. In my daily driver.

    Thats packing up at the end of the day. It was a blast. My car is just unbelievably fast for being on all seasons, I got up to about 125ish on the back straight, and I passed a lot of people. Oh and once I over cooked the braking zone going into 12/13, and started drifting in 3rd gear. Since thats what Ive been doing the past 5 years, I just rode it out and pulled 3rd gear on to the straight and got a thumbs up from the guy in the tower. That was fun

    So, up next I'm putting a stock radiator in it, and getting some hawk or carbotech pads. And I want to go to mid ohio next. I'll mount up the V700's (245/45/16) that came with the car, and have some real crazy fun :D
